IP查询
查询
你查询的IP:[114.80.70.208] 地理位置:中国–上海–上海电信/IDC机房
最新查询
117.112.18.168
211.160.76.219
221.129.35.134
220.160.216.115
116.244.248.223
117.40.66.83
116.60.121.15
124.126.20.59
118.84.29.70
114.80.70.208
202.14.236.214
125.169.226.207
203.100.80.144
203.184.80.82
123.180.246.254
202.127.112.3
203.100.96.245
117.59.109.233
222.128.188.235
221.8.25.231
124.240.8.53
203.134.240.132
202.180.128.30
119.41.153.141
124.250.145.203
210.2.243.154
202.143.16.2
118.88.64.212
221.208.120.13
61.236.74.175
122.100.128.53